The First Excited State of Hydrogen

Let us use time-dependent perturbation theory to determine the lifetime of the first excited state of the hydrogen atom. We will began by using the wave funtions

In computing the lifetime we must evaluate matrix elements of the form

All the wavefunctions except for are even in z, therefore the only nonzero matrix element for z is,

Integrating over all space we obtain;
